What Happens To A Forest When The Beavers Leave
For decades, beavers have been called "nature's engineers" because a single family can transform a small stream into a network of ponds, wetlands, and meadows. But when those engineers disappear, the changes go far beyond the dams falling apart. Entire sections of a forest can change over the following years as water drains away, wildlife moves on, and wildfire risk can increase in places that were once naturally wetter. Across many U.S. national forests, land managers are learning that the absence of beavers can reshape an ecosystem almost as dramatically as their arrival. Unlike national parks, which are managed largely for preservation, national forests are working landscapes overseen by the USDA Forest Service for many overlapping uses. That makes the ecological role of beavers especially important, because the return or loss of a single species can influence the health of an entire watershed. Beaver Dams Slowly Fall Apart Once the site is left, the beaver work stops immediately. The flowing water washes away the vegetation, mud, and sticks in their dams, so beavers constantly repair their dams.
